Michelangelo Leis, Gianfranco Castagnoli, Alessio Martinelli, and Francesco Tagliani represent a distinguished collective of Italian experts who have become synonymous with excellence in the fruit nursery sector. Operating primarily through their association with the prestigious CIV (Consorzio Italiano Vivaisti), these professionals have dedicated their careers to the rigorous scientific research, genetic improvement, and sustainable cultivation of berry crops. Their collaborative efforts are centered in the fertile landscapes of Northern Italy, where they leverage advanced biotechnological tools and traditional agronomic expertise to develop resilient plant varieties that meet the evolving demands of both professional growers and the global market.
The reputation of this group is built upon decades of commitment to innovation and quality assurance in the soft fruit industry. By focusing on breeding programs that emphasize productivity, adaptability to diverse climatic conditions, and superior sensory characteristics, they have established themselves as key figures in the international agricultural community. Their work extends beyond local boundaries, as they provide high-performance genetic material to nurseries and farms across Europe and beyond. Through their methodical approach to plant health and genetic diversity, they continue to play a pivotal role in advancing the commercial potential and environmental sustainability of modern strawberry and berry production.
